Genetic analysis of in vitro shoot regeneration from cotyledonary petioles of Brassica oleracea.
TAG. Theoretical and applied genetics. Theoretische und angewandte Genetik - 1 May 2004
Sparrow P A C, Townsend T M, Morgan C L, Dale P J, Arthur A E, Irwin J A
Abstract excerpt
Diallel analysis was used to investigate the genetic control of in vitro shoot regeneration in Brassica oleracea. Twelve doubled haploid (DH) lines, selected to include a range of genotypes with differing shoot regeneration potentials, were crossed reciprocally to produce 132 F(1) and 12 selfed, DH families. Cotyledonary petioles from 4-day-old seedlings, from all families, were excised and maintained on MS...
